Educational Objective: Acquiring scientific knowledge and enable critical thinking about: traditional and contemporary approaches to security concepts, practice, studying and research; the necessity of spreading traditional research field of security under contemporarygeopolitical conditions; the cause-and-effect relationship between security and other social phenomena (freedom, peace, well-being, power, war, conflicts, political violence, crises); current theories and trends in the development of security studies.
|
Course Contents/Structure
Theoretical education: Cognitive outcomes, conceptual problems and historical context of security development; Methodological sources of security studies; Concepts of security: traditional (national and international security: collective security and balance of power) and contemporary (individual, social and regional security); Global and human security; Cooperative security; Protection policies of national and international interests and values in the era of global geopolitical changes; Broadening of the traditional research field of security and the contemporary security environment; Contemporary challenges and threats to security (organized crime, religious and national extremism, terrorism, armed conflicts, violence, environmental threats, illegal migration and trafficking, intelligence subversion, economic threats); Traditional theoretical approaches to security (realism/neorealism, liberal institutionalism, democratic peace theory); Modern theoretical approaches to security (social constructivism, peace studies, postmodernism, poststructuralism, critical theories); Conceptual frameworks for energy, economic, ecological, political and normative security; Security and sustainable development; Organizational frameworks for security practices at different levels; National security systems, Non-State Security Sector; Policies, strategies and security culture; Trends in development of security studies.
Practical training: Critical analysis of regulative acts in the field of security; conducting independent research of security threats;writing the literature review of reference foreign literature covering the field of security.
